Templater 项目常见问题解决方案
Templater A template plugin for obsidian 项目地址: https://gitcode.com/gh_mirrors/te/Templater
项目基础介绍和主要编程语言
Templater 是一个为 Obsidian 设计的模板插件,它允许用户在笔记中插入变量和函数的结果,并且支持执行 JavaScript 代码来操作这些变量和函数。Templater 的主要编程语言是 JavaScript,它利用了 Obsidian 的插件系统来扩展其功能。
新手使用注意事项及解决方案
1. 安装和配置问题
问题描述:新手在安装 Templater 插件时,可能会遇到无法正确加载或配置的问题。
解决步骤:
- 检查插件市场:确保你从 Obsidian 的官方插件市场安装 Templater 插件。
- 手动安装:如果无法通过市场安装,可以手动下载插件文件并放置在
.obsidian/plugins/
目录下。 - 配置文件:检查
manifest.json
文件是否正确配置,确保插件的依赖项和版本号正确。
2. 模板语法错误
问题描述:在使用 Templater 时,可能会遇到模板语法错误,导致模板无法正确渲染。
解决步骤:
- 语法检查:使用 Templater 提供的语法检查工具,确保模板语法正确。
- 调试模式:启用 Templater 的调试模式,查看详细的错误日志,定位问题所在。
- 参考文档:查阅 Templater 的官方文档,了解正确的模板语法和使用方法。
3. 安全性问题
问题描述:Templater 允许执行 JavaScript 代码,这可能会带来安全风险,尤其是从不可信来源加载的模板。
解决步骤:
- 代码审查:在执行任何模板之前,仔细审查其中的 JavaScript 代码,确保其来源可信。
- 沙箱环境:考虑在沙箱环境中测试模板,确保其不会对系统造成危害。
- 权限控制:限制 Templater 的执行权限,避免不必要的系统命令执行。
通过以上步骤,新手可以更好地理解和使用 Templater 项目,避免常见问题的发生。
Templater A template plugin for obsidian 项目地址: https://gitcode.com/gh_mirrors/te/Templater